Jaroslav Walter (January 6, 1939[1][2] in Sobědraž (now part of Kostelec nad Vltavou), Czechoslovakia – June 20, 2014) was an ice hockey player who played for the Czechoslovak national team. He won a bronze medal at the 1964 Winter Olympics.[2] Between 1991 and 1992 he was assistant coach of the Czechoslovak national team.[3]
